Overview

The comprehensive Level I training classes enable participants to significantly improve their predictive maintenance program and implement world class ultrasound programs at their facilities.

These are 32-hour courses: 4 days of theory/practice and half day for the summary and the exam.

UE Systems’ Level I courses are in conformity with the requirements of the ASNT (American Society of Non-Destructive Testing) Recommended Practice, SNT-TC-1A and follows the guidelines of the ISO 18436-8, the standard for condition monitoring and diagnostics of machines.

Requirements for Certification

  • Attend certification training and pass the General, Specific and Practical examinations with a score of 80% or better.
  • Documentation of education or experience must be maintained annually.
  • Hearing acuity must meet the minimum requirement of one ear of less than 25 dBHL at 500 Hz to 4 kHz (with or without aid.) Hearing acuity examinations must be documented annually.
